WebAccording to IUPAC definition, [1] self-diffusion coefficient is the diffusion coefficient of species when the chemical potential gradient equals zero. It is linked to the diffusion coefficient by the equation: Here, is the activity of the species in the solution and is the concentration of . WebFor MFI type zeolite, E d, approximately zero until λ is about 0.5, increases to about 100 kJ/mol as λ approaches 1. Similarly, the diffusivity, exhibiting Knudsen diffusion characteristics (with E d =0) at a value of about 10 –4 cm 2 /s until λ is about 0.5, decreases drastically with increasing λ, down to 10 –14 cm 2 /s as λ approaches 1. WebThe effective diffusivity, D* is proportional to the self diffusion coefficient of water, which takes the value of 2.3 × 10−9 m 2 /s at 20°C ( Mills, 1973 ), but is reduced by a factor which takes into account the reduced cross-sectional area (or porosity) available for diffusion in soil and the tortuosity factor of the pore space in the soil.

The diffusivity equation describes the flow of a slightly compressible liquid through a porous medium.
